Fine Tevita Fifita (31) and Vaivevea Mafi (45) are serving life imprisonment after being found guilty on charges that included the unlawful importation of 1157.4 grams of methamphetamine, concealed inside a crate in a container shipped from the United States of America in 2023.

Motekiai Taufahema (48) was jailed for three years after being found guilty of two offences that included causing serious bodily harm, when he threw a machete injuring a man in a confrontation outside his home in Navutoka. Police also found drugs utensils inside the home. The Lord Chief Justice stated that this incident was entirely of the defendant’s own making. He has a record for serious violence.

Tu’ipulotu Palu received 12 months suspended sentence for two charges that included discharging a firearm with the intent to intimidate a group of noisy youths. He was drunk when he fired the 12-gauge shotgun. The judge, in considering that Palu is the sole carer for his son, stated, “It is all too often the case that the families of offenders suffer as much, if not more than the offenders.”

Afimeimo’unga Hola, who assaulted two rugby officials at a rugby game, where his team was losing, was sentenced to two years six months imprisonment, which was fully suspended. “What you did in a burst of temper has thrown away all the good work that you had been doing and the confidence and trust which others placed on you," the Lord Chief Justice Bishop said in sentencing him on 2 May in the Supreme Court, Nuku’alofa.

‘Atunaisa Fa’uhiva (32) received a fully suspended sentence of 16 months imprisonment for the possession of a loaded .22 rifle, ammunition without a licence, and illicit drugs, including dried cannabis seeds, in Neiafu, Vava’u. The Lord Chief Justice emphasized that the courts in Tonga must prevent conduct that could lead to a surge in criminality involving lethal weapons.

Tevita Fetu’u (27) received a suspended sentence for causing serious bodily harm when he fractured a 25-year-old man’s jaw in an assault at a bar in Vava’u. The judge ordered that for the next 12 months he must not enter licensed premises or a bar and must not during that period drink in public. He advised the accused to give up alcohol altogether because “it seems you are unable to control yourself.”
